How to fill out a company representative will

Point by point instructions on how to fill out a company representative will:
01
Begin by gathering all relevant information and documents, such as the company's legal documents, ownership structure, and details of the appointed representative(s).
02
Identify and appoint a trusted individual to act as the company representative in the event of incapacitation, resignation, or death. This person should have a thorough understanding of the company's operations and be capable of making important decisions on its behalf.
03
Clearly outline the scope of the company representative's powers and responsibilities in the will. This may include details on managing business operations, signing contracts, accessing company accounts or assets, and representing the company in legal matters.
04
Consider including provisions for a successor company representative, in case the original appointee is unable or unwilling to fulfill their duties. This ensures continuity in the company's operations and protects the interests of stakeholders.
05
Consult with legal professionals who specialize in estate and business planning to ensure the company representative will is compliant with the relevant laws and regulations. They can provide guidance on specific clauses or provisions that may need to be included based on your jurisdiction and unique circumstances.
Who needs a company representative will?
01
Small business owners or entrepreneurs who have a sole proprietorship or are the primary decision-maker within their company may benefit from having a company representative will. This legal document ensures that their business can continue operating smoothly in their absence or upon their death.
02
Family-owned businesses or companies with multiple stakeholders should consider having a company representative will. This helps prevent disputes and confusion over who should take over the management and decision-making responsibilities of the company during crucial periods.
03
Companies with complex ownership structures, such as partnerships or corporations, may require a company representative will to designate a trusted individual who can navigate the intricacies of the company's structure and make important decisions in the best interest of all stakeholders.
Note: It is essential to seek professional legal advice when creating a company representative will, as each situation and jurisdiction may have specific laws and requirements that need to be followed.

What is a company representative will?
A company representative will is a legal document that designates an individual to act on behalf of a company in the event of incapacitation or death.
Who is required to file a company representative will?
Any company with assets or operations that need to be managed in case of unforeseen circumstances should file a company representative will.
How to fill out a company representative will?
A company representative will should be filled out by a designated individual with the help of a legal professional to ensure all necessary details are included.
What is the purpose of a company representative will?
The purpose of a company representative will is to ensure continuity in the management of a company in the event of unexpected events affecting key personnel.
What information must be reported on a company representative will?
A company representative will must include details of the designated individual, their responsibilities, the scope of authority granted, and any specific instructions for handling company affairs.
